Scores of businessmen and women attended the city’s first Enterprise and Business Growth Summit in the King’s Hall, Stoke on June 19th to discuss ways of developing an enterprising culture in The Potteries.

Organised by Stoke-on-Trent City Council and the North Staffordshire Chamber, the meeting was attended by more than 80 representatives of companies and organisations in the city who were told how changing attitudes, creating a ‘database of opportunity’ and working together would help businesses to succeed.

Councillor Mark Meredith, cabinet member for economic development, said: “This is an exciting time and it’s clear we still have a lot of work to do but we have an enterprising spirit and culture which needs to be refined and built upon.”
